Description

The Glass Alchemy Twilight rod offers a deep opaque blue, ideal for adding intensity and contrast to your glass creations. Designed as part of a series of six blues and greens, this color pairs perfectly with the vibrant shades of the Crayon collection, such as Chocolate, Orange, Chartreuse, Olive Green, and Red Crayon. Twilight stands out for its unique depth and stability, making it a versatile choice for glass artists.

Twilight is distinguished by its density, deep hue, and versatility. Darker than Peacock, this blue has a strong visual identity while remaining easy to work with. You can use it for both blown and solid work, for complex sculptures or surface applications. It reveals its full potential in murrine, where its dense color retains its impact even after stretching.

Its creamy texture ensures smooth shaping, while its thermal stability allows for precise work. Twilight resists sublimation and boiling, enabling intense localized heating for fine details or clean joins without loss of quality.

Work this rod in a neutral flame, anneal at 975 °F (524 °C), and reheat at 1050 °F (566 °C) for perfect durability. If not encased, subtle dark tones may appear with targeted heating, adding richness to your pieces.

Twilight pairs perfectly with other opaque shades and highlights vibrant colors with elegance. It is a reliable choice for any glass artist seeking a rich, stable, and expressive blue tone.
